Do I need a cover screen protector, a camera lens protector, or both for Galaxy Z Flip 8?

The useful way to decide is not "which accessory is better?" It is "which glass area am I trying to cover?" A cover screen protector is for the outside display you tap while the phone is closed. A lens protector is for the rear camera glass. They do not replace each other.

Concern Choose Why
Outside display scratches Cover screen protector It covers the external touch display area.
Rear camera glass contact Camera lens protector It covers the camera-glass area, not the display.
Both outside display and camera glass Use both protector types Each part protects a different exposed surface.
Galaxy Z Flip 7 FE or older Flip model Do not use this guide as proof of fit Use a product page that names your exact model.

Do not buy it backwards

The common mistake is treating every "protector" as the same thing. A lens protector does not cover the outside display. A cover screen protector does not protect the rear camera glass. A case may add raised edges around the camera area, but it is still a different product category from a lens protector.
